Janet Brett Morchain - 12/16/2005
Ph.D. 1936-2005 Head of Social Sciences Lisgar Collegiate Institute 1972-1995
Janet died of heart failure on Monday, December 12, 2005 in the company of her husband, Michael Wall. She had suffered from Parkinson’s Disease and spinal damage for some years. Born in Niagara Falls, she was the daughter of the late Wilfrid Brenton Kerr and the late Ada Sarah Melvina Brett. She was pre-deceased by her brother James. She leaves her sister Catherine Thompson, her two nephews, Michael and Gabriel, and me and my daughter Imogen who had become, in effect, an adopted daughter. We are all heart-broken at our loss. Educated at Havergal College; Trinity College, University of Toronto; and the University of Rochester she decided, despite having offers from at least two universities, on a career as a high school teacher. This she commenced in Oakville, Ontario and in 1972 came to Ottawa to take up the position as Head of the Social Sciences Department at Lisgar Collegiate Institute. She remained as head of an ever expanding department until her retirement in 1995. She was an active Progressive Conservative since her days at Trinity, she was a former president of both federal and provincial PC riding associations and served on the board of the Ottawa West-Nepean Conservatives until her death. An historian, she was the author of two books, “Sharing a Continent” on Canadian-US relations and “Search for a Nation” on English-French relations in Canada since 1759. She had just completed work on a third edition of “Search for a Nation’, which will be published by Fitzhenry & Whiteside in the spring. Her funeral will be held at Christ Church Cathedral, Sparks Street, Ottawa at 11:00 am on Friday, December 23. The service will be preceded by a gathering at the Cathedral at 10:00 am at which photographs and other memorabilia will be displayed and followed by a reception, also at the Cathedral. Her cremated remains will be interred in the family plot in Seaforth, following a memorial service in Rosemount next spring Flowers may be sent to the Central Chapel of Hulse, Playfair & McGarry, 315 McLeod Street, Ottawa.
